The pitfalls of focusing solely on intensity and short-term gains

While intensity can certainly drive immediate results, relying solely on it can lead to burnout and disillusionment. You might push yourself to the limit in pursuit of rapid achievements, only to find that such an approach is unsustainable. The thrill of quick wins can be intoxicating, but it often comes at a cost.

When you prioritize intensity over consistency, you risk neglecting the foundational habits that are essential for long-term growth. Moreover, focusing on short-term gains can create a cycle of disappointment. You may achieve a goal quickly, but without a consistent effort to maintain or build upon that success, you could easily fall back into old patterns.

This cycle can lead to frustration and a sense of failure, making it difficult to stay motivated. By recognizing the pitfalls of an intensity-driven mindset, you can shift your focus toward a more balanced approach that values consistency as a key driver of success.

The role of discipline and habits in maintaining consistency

Discipline is the backbone of consistency. It’s what keeps you on track when motivation wanes or when distractions arise. Developing discipline requires intentionality and practice; it’s about creating habits that align with your goals and values.

When you establish routines that support your objectives, you make it easier to maintain consistency even when external circumstances become challenging. Habits play a crucial role in this process. By integrating positive behaviors into your daily life, you create an automatic response that reduces the need for constant willpower.

For instance, if your goal is to exercise regularly, establishing a specific time each day for your workouts can help solidify this habit. Over time, these disciplined actions become second nature, allowing you to stay consistent without feeling overwhelmed by the effort required.

Strategies for developing a consistent mindset and approach to goals

Developing a consistent mindset requires intentional strategies that reinforce your commitment to long-term success. One effective method is setting clear, achievable goals that break down larger aspirations into manageable steps. By defining specific milestones along your journey, you create a roadmap that guides your consistent efforts.

Another strategy involves tracking your progress regularly. Keeping a journal or using digital tools can help you monitor your actions and reflect on your growth over time. This practice not only reinforces accountability but also provides motivation as you witness the cumulative impact of your consistent efforts.

Celebrating small victories along the way can further enhance your commitment to maintaining consistency.

FAQs

What does “Consistency over Intensity” mean?

Consistency over intensity refers to the idea that regular, steady effort over time is more effective than sporadic, intense bursts of effort. It emphasizes the importance of maintaining a consistent approach to achieving goals rather than relying on short-term, high-intensity efforts.

How does consistency over intensity apply to fitness and exercise?

In the context of fitness and exercise, consistency over intensity means prioritizing regular, sustainable physical activity over occasional, extreme workouts. This approach can lead to better long-term results, reduced risk of injury, and improved overall well-being.

What are the benefits of prioritizing consistency over intensity?

Prioritizing consistency over intensity can lead to more sustainable progress, reduced risk of burnout or injury, and improved adherence to a healthy lifestyle. It also allows for gradual, long-term improvements in fitness, skill development, and overall well-being.

How can one implement consistency over intensity in their daily routine?

To implement consistency over intensity in daily routines, individuals can focus on establishing regular habits, setting achievable goals, and prioritizing sustainable, long-term progress. This may involve creating a balanced workout schedule, incorporating rest and recovery, and making gradual, sustainable changes to diet and lifestyle.
